Swiss Centre for Corporate Governance

Services

About the Swiss Centre for Corporate Governance

Dialogue, collaboration and thought leadership

The mission of Deloitte’s Swiss Centre for Corporate Governance is to orchestrate dialogue, knowledge-sharing, and thought leadership on governance issues to help advance collaboration among corporations, board members, the accounting profession, academia and government. It provides global and local thought leadership on governance issues and Deloitte experience relevant to the Swiss market place.

Corporate governance – a key ingredient for success

Professionally managed and ambitious companies form the backbone of a successful and innovative economy. Good management geared towards the interests of shareholders is crucial. The term corporate governance refers to guidelines and measures that are conducive to the successful management of a company. The relevance of adequate governance is further underlined by the fact that many companies are now publicly accountable for their management structures, diversity practice and appropriate remuneration systems.

Corporate governance and the Swiss market place

Compared with other jurisdictions, Switzerland has very few statutory corporate governance requirements. Those worth mentioning include the Code of Obligations, the Swiss Ordinance against Excessive Remuneration in Listed Companies, which was brought into force by the Federal Council following the adoption of the initiative against fat-cat payouts (Minder initiative), and the Swiss Code of Best Practice for Corporate Governance. The latter regulatory instrument has established itself as a set of recommendations.

Although Switzerland is not a member of the EU, Swiss companies are nevertheless affected by international regulatory efforts. These will inevitably have an impact on Swiss companies in the long run, which is why it is recommended to already now base corporate governance on international standards.

Keeping an eye on the future – the Deloitte perspective

Here at Deloitte we believe that professional corporate governance in accordance with Swiss requirements and international corporate governance trends is vitally important. With this in mind, we address various aspects of corporate governance on a regular basis through regular corporate governance related research and thought leadership.

The focus of our research and thought pieces lies on issues of relevance to executives and non-executives serving on boards of directors and other leaders in the Swiss governance arena. Topics are as diverse as innovation, incentives and rewards, risk and strategic oversight by the board, and the different approaches to board leadership globally and in Switzerland.

View all publications and webcasts

How Deloitte can help

We provide a range of services to help you address governance issues and to improve board and committee :

  • Design of management structures and roles
  • Benchmarking of existing corporate governance to best practice
  • Introduction of appropriate and reasonable remuneration systems
  • On-boarding directors of the board and executives

Global insights

For more global insights and a complete list of all our centres for corporate governance around the world see our DTTL Global Center for Corporate Governance website